Jade Phoenix Mage

(Tome of Battle: The Book of Nine Swords variant, p. 113)

Long ago, a fellowship of swordsages known as the Masters of the Jade Phoenix took up the study of arcane magic in search of a new martial discipline.

Requirements

Alignment: Any nonevil

Skills: Concentration 9 ranks , Knowledge (arcana) 2 ranks , Knowledge (history) 2 ranks , Knowledge (religion) 2 ranks

Martial Maneuvers: Must know at least two martial maneuvers, including one strike.

Martial Stances: Must know at least one martial stance.

Spells: Ability to cast 2nd-level arcane spells.

Class Features

Spellcasting: At each level except 1st and 6th, you gain new spells per day and an increase in caster level (and spells known, if applicable) as if you had also gained a level in an arcane spellcasting class to which you belonged before adding the prestige class level. You do not, however, gain any other benefit a character of that class would have gained. If you had more than one arcane spellcasting class before becoming a Jade Phoenix mage, you must decide to which class to add each level for the purpose of determining spells per day, caster level, and spells known.

Maneuvers: At each odd-numbered level, you gain a new maneuver known from the Desert Wind or Devoted Spirit disciplines. You must meet a maneuver’s prerequisite to learn it. You add your full Jade Phoenix mage levels to your initiator level to determine your total initiator level and your highest-level maneuvers known. At 3rd level, 6th level, and 9th level, you gain an additional maneuver readied per day.

Stances Known: At 5th level, you learn a new martial stance from the Desert Wind or Devoted Spirit disciplines. You must meet a stance’s prerequisite to learn it.

Arcane Wrath (Su): You can spontaneously channel stored spell energy (prepared spells or spell slots) into your melee attacks. As a swift action, you can lose any prepared arcane spell or spell slot to gain a +4 bonus on a single attack or martial strike, as well as an extra 1d10 points of damage per spell level expended. Both bonuses can be applied only on an attack made before the beginning of your next turn. For example, if you lose a 3rd-level spell slot or prepared spell, you gain a +4 bonus on an attack roll you make before your next turn, and you deal an extra 3d10 points of damage if your attack is successful.

Rite of Waking (Ex): When you become a Jade Phoenix mage, you participate in the Rite of Waking with the master who accepted you into the society. This rite takes 10 minutes, but requires nothing other than the presence of a Jade Phoenix master and a suitable candidate. On completion of the rite, you gain awareness of your previous lives. You now remember places you visited, people you knew, and things you did in lifetimes long past. You gain a +2 bonus on Knowledge checks, and you can attempt a Knowledge check even if you are untrained in the appropriate Knowledge skill. You also gain a +2 bonus on saving throws against death effects and fear effects.

Mystic Phoenix Stance (Su): At 2nd level, you learn how to channel the energy from one of your stances in a new way. While you are in a stance from any discipline you know, you can forgo its normal benefit as a swift action to gain the effect of mystic phoenix stance. This ability lasts as long as you would maintain the stance, or as described below. You can also stop using mystic phoenix stance and resume gaining the normal benefit of the stance as a swift action. While you use this ability, your caster level when you cast arcane spells increases by 1, and you gain a +2 dodge bonus to AC. In addition, when you first activate this ability, you can choose to expend an arcane spell slot. If you do, you also gain damage reduction against all but evil-aligned attacks as long as you maintain the stance. The value of your damage reduction is equal to 2 × the level of the spell you expend (maximum damage reduction 10/evil for expending a 5thlevel spell).

Empowering Strike (Su): Beginning at 4th level, when you successfully attack an enemy with a martial strike, an arcane spell that you cast before the end of your next turn is empowered (as by the Empower Spell metamagic feat). Casting a spell that has been empowered through this ability does not increase the effective level of a spell you cast. You do not need to know the Empower Spell feat to use this ability. You can use this ability once per encounter.

Firebird Stance (Su): At 6th level, you learn another application for a stance you know. While you are in a stance from any discipline you know, you can forgo its normal benefit as a swift action to gain the effect of firebird stance. This ability lasts as long as you would maintain the stance, or as described below. You can also stop using firebird stance and resume gaining the normal benefit of the stance as a swift action. While this ability is active, you gain resistance to fire 10, and your caster level when you cast any fire spell increases by 3. In addition, you can choose to expend an arcane spell slot when you activate the ability. If you do, you gain an aura that deals 1d6 points of damage per spell level to any creature within 10 feet (Reflex half, DC 14 + key spellcasting ability modifier). Half the damage dealt by the aura is fire, and the other half is raw arcane energy (untyped damage). The aura deals damage each round at the beginning of your turn. Once you activate this ability, the fiery aura lasts for 1 minute, after which time the effect ends and the normal effect of your stance resumes.

Jade Phoenix Master (Su): When you attain 6th level, you earn the right to call yourself a Jade Phoenix master. You can now perform the Rite of Waking for someone else, provided he or she is a suitable candidate and embodies the reincarnated spirit of one of the ancient masters. (The DM decides if this is true for any given NPC.) You gain the ability to sense the direction and distance to the nearest Jade Phoenix mage, master, or candidate simply by meditating for 1 minute without interruption.

Quickening Strike (Su): Starting at 8th level, when you successfully attack an enemy with a martial strike, an arcane spell of 5th level or lower that you cast before the end of your next turn is quickened (as by the Quicken Spell metamagic feat). Casting a spell that has been quickened by this ability does not increase the effective level of the spell you cast. You do not need to know the Quicken Spell feat to use this ability. You can use this ability once per encounter.

Emerald Immolation (Sp): At 10th level, once per week you can perform the awesome emerald immolation. You explode in a searing blast of green fire that deals 20d6 points of damage in a 20-foot radius (Reflex half, DC 19 + key spellcasting ability modifier). Half the damage the blast deals is fire, and the other half is raw arcane energy (untyped damage). Extraplanar creatures that fail their saves must immediately succeed on a Will save (DC 19 + key spellcasting ability modifier) or be dismissed to their native planes. This blast utterly destroys you, but 1d6 rounds later, you re-form in the exact spot where you were when you employed this ability. You are dazed for 1 round after you reappear, but you are healed of all damage (including ability drain or damage), blindness, deafness, disease, paralysis, or poison. Any equipment you were wearing or objects you were holding or carrying when you used this ability re-form with you, exactly as they were. This ability is the equivalent of a 9th-level spell.
